I have an accident only policy. I’ve just claimed for removal of a grass seed from my dog’s ear canal under sedation. Vet bill was £321.94 my claim was settled with deductions for ‘over max consultant fee’ £13.00 and fixed excess £95.00. There was no quibble and money was in my account 5 days after they agreed my claim.
